1970 Fiat Dino vs. 2012 Citroen C1
To start off, 2012 Citroen C1 is newer by 42 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1970 Fiat Dino.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1970 Fiat Dino would be higher. At 2,416 cc (6 cylinders), 1970 Fiat Dino is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1970 Fiat Dino (177 HP @ 6600 RPM) has 110 more horse power than 2012 Citroen C1. (67 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1970 Fiat Dino should accelerate faster than 2012 Citroen C1.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1970 Fiat Dino weights approximately 600 kg more than 2012 Citroen C1.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1970 Fiat Dino is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1970 Fiat Dino.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2012 Citroen C1,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1970 Fiat Dino (220 Nm @ 4600 RPM) has 127 more torque (in Nm) than 2012 Citroen C1. (93 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 1970 Fiat Dino will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2012 Citroen C1.
